Output 246269d14df54a5114f57d8d059bdd2c78a49146c1dd3cdb2838f080892523e8:0

value
20612210
script pubkey
OP_0 OP_PUSHBYTES_20 5f17e3103175e905542bb2032953ca76776c930c
address
bc1qtut7xyp3wh5s24ptkgpjj572wemkeycv6ul2a8
transaction
246269d14df54a5114f57d8d059bdd2c78a49146c1dd3cdb2838f080892523e8
spent
true